This is my first review on yelp. I couldn't help but make a review of Simply Tire. Here is my experience from start to finish:
I researched several tire shops online. I could not find anyone offering the price that they did, so I decided to go with them. What I like is all their rates are on a PDF document available on their website. Whatever you see there is whatever you will be charged (except taxes). The actual installation/balancing is FREE, you only pay for the rims and tires. Based solely on price and the impression that they are a seasoned tire shop, I decided to go with them. I got the Michelin Xi3 winter tire package on my 2012 Honda Civic and paid a total of $883.34. Get them before December 15 and you'll get a $70 rebate from Michelin. Some places wanted to charge me $1200 for the exact same package!
I tried to book an appointment via phone. They simply WILL NOT answer their phone, which they state on the answering machine due to the winter rush. So I tried to book through e-mail. They never responded to that e-mail and it has been over 2 weeks. Since I was in the area, I dropped by and booked an appointment in person. What confuses me is they have guys working on the counter and there are not any long lines. Why couldn't they answer the phone? When I went in person, I booked an appointment in less than 5 minutes. The earliest appointment they could give me would be 2 weeks later because of their full packed schedule. If you plan to get winter tires, I recommend getting your tires changed November or December, BUT BOOK YOUR APPOINTMENT IN SEPTEMBER and they will at least answer their phone.
So my appointment day comes and I'm scheduled for 11:30AM. I give them my keys at 11:30AM on the dot and the guy tells me it will be about an hour wait. EXACTLY 15 minutes later, a guy comes in saying "Honda Civic!" I thought there was a problem, but it turns out they were already finished! I was utterly shocked to see the time was 11:45AM and they were already done. I paid in 5 minutes, and I was out of there, for a total of 20 minutes! That means they removed the old tires, put the new tires with the new rims, balanced, all under 15 minutes.
When I went to my car, everything looked nicely installed, rims and tires were brand new, nothing used. Inside I found my all-season tires nicely packaged in clear plastic bags, with each tire marked to indicate whether it is front, back, left or right so I can put them back in their proper places in the spring. The car drives nicely and is properly balanced.
As far as the finished product is concerned, I am extremely happy and would easily recommend Simply Tire to anyone. I would give a full 5 stars if they would just answer their phone or e-mails promptly, and if the staff were a bit more friendly rather than indifferent.
